3f2org/elasticsearch/common/geo/builders/PointBuilder2org/elasticsearch/common/geo/builders/ShapeBuilderPointBuilder.java?org/elasticsearch/common/geo/builders/ShapeBuilder$GeoShapeType GeoShapeType3org/elasticsearch/common/xcontent/ToXContent$Params ,org/elasticsearch/common/xcontent/ToXContent ParamsTYPEALorg/elasticsearch/common/geo/builders/ShapeBuilder$GeoShapeType; coordinate(Lcom/vividsolutions/jts/geom/Coordinate;()V  this4Lorg/elasticsearch/common/geo/builders/PointBuilder;^(Lcom/vividsolutions/jts/geom/Coordinate;)Lorg/elasticsearch/common/geo/builders/PointBuilder;   longitude()D&com/vividsolutions/jts/geom/CoordinatexD  !latitudey $ % toXContent(Lorg/elasticsearch/common/xcontent/XContentBuilder;Lorg/elasticsearch/common/xcontent/ToXContent$Params;)Lorg/elasticsearch/common/xcontent/XContentBuilder;java/io/IOException)1org/elasticsearch/common/xcontent/XContentBuilder+ startObject5()Lorg/elasticsearch/common/xcontent/XContentBuilder; -. ,/type1  3 shapenameLjava/lang/String; 56 7fieldY(Ljava/lang/String;Ljava/lang/String;)Lorg/elasticsearch/common/xcontent/XContentBuilder; 9: ,; coordinates=G(Ljava/lang/String;)Lorg/elasticsearch/common/xcontent/XContentBuilder; 9? ,@(Lorg/elasticsearch/common/xcontent/XContentBuilder;Lcom/vividsolutions/jts/geom/Coordinate;)Lorg/elasticsearch/common/xcontent/XContentBuilder; 'B C endObject E. ,Fbuilder3Lorg/elasticsearch/common/xcontent/XContentBuilder;params5Lorg/elasticsearch/common/xcontent/ToXContent$Params;build"()Lcom/spatial4j/core/shape/Point;SPATIAL_CONTEXT2Lcom/spatial4j/core/context/jts/JtsSpatialContext; NO P0com/spatial4j/core/context/jts/JtsSpatialContextR makePoint$(DD)Lcom/spatial4j/core/shape/Point; TU SVC()Lorg/elasticsearch/common/geo/builders/ShapeBuilder$GeoShapeType;"()Lcom/spatial4j/core/shape/Shape; LM ZPOINT ] ^CodeLocalVariableTableLineNumberTable Exceptions SourceFile InnerClasses! `/*a b`?*+*ab $%`2*"a b)#`2*&a b-'(`u'+0W+248AW+*DW+Ga ''HI'JKb2345"6c*LM`?Q*"*&Wa b;1X`.4a b@ALY`/*[a b\`_4bde@